Matka Silk
Matka Silk is a handcrafted silk made from pierced or broken cocoons, giving it a distinctive texture and natural slub effect. Originating in India, Matka Silk has been prized for centuries for its organic, rustic charm and lightweight, breathable quality. Each strand is carefully spun by hand, producing a fabric with subtle irregularities that make every piece unique.
The natural variations in thickness and texture give Matka Silk a tactile richness and visual depth, making it perfect for artisanal, one-of-a-kind garments. Soft yet durable, this silk drapes beautifully and develops a gentle patina over time, reflecting both the craftsmanship and the natural origins of the fiber.
